This connector contains the MAS9191A DAC outputs. MAS9191A has three 8-bit DACs.
DAC1 Output of DAC 1. This output is also connected to Vcont input of the VCTCXO.
DAC2 Output of DAC 2.
DAC3 Output of DAC 3.
GROUND System ground.
